Dr. Jud is a New York Times best-selling author, neuroscientist, addiction psychiatrist, and thought leader in the field of habit change.
He is the director of research and innovation at Brown University’s Mindfulness Center, where he also serves as an associate professor at the School of Public Health and the School of Medicine at Brown University.
He is the executive medical director of behavioural health at Sharecare.inc and a research affiliate at MIT.
Dr. Jud has developed and tested novel mindfulness programs for habit change, including treatments for smoking, emotional eating, and anxiety.
He is the author of The Craving Mind: From Cigarettes to Smartphones to Love, Why We Get Hooked and How We Can Break Bad Habits and Unwinding Anxiety: New Science Shows How to Break the Cycles of Worry and Fear to Heal Your Mind.

Dr. Hsu was the VP of International Programs and Medical Director of the Asian Clinic at Joslin Diabetes Center, a teaching and research affiliate of Harvard Medical School.
After 20 years of a distinguished career as an endocrinologist, Dr. William Hsu joined L-Nutra in 2019 as Chief Medical Officer.
In this role, Dr. Hsu leads the clinical development effort at L-Nutra, oversees the Medical Affairs Department, and advances the education and adoption of fasting and Fasting Mimicking Diet as an innovative tool to extend human health span.

Dean is an Athlete and a legend in the sport of ultrarunning.
He is also a two-time New York Times bestselling author and the author or the great new book A Runner’s High.
Dean was named by TIME magazine as one of the 100 most influential people in the world for pushing his body and mind to inconceivable limits. Among his many accomplishments, he has run 50 marathons, in all 50 US states, in 50 consecutive days. He’s run across Death Valley in the middle of summer, and he’s run a marathon to the South Pole.
His list of competitive achievements includes winning the World’s Toughest Footrace, the Badwater Ultramarathon, and winning the 4 Deserts Challenge, racing in the hottest, driest, windiest and coldest places on earth.

Luke is a British Olympic gold medalist, commonwealth champion and former professional boxer.
As an amateur, he won gold at the 2008 European Championships, silver at the 2011 World Championships, and gold at the 2012 Olympic games in London, all in the bantamweight division.
He also challenged twice for lightweight world titles. In July of this year, he retired from professional boxing — nine years after winning Olympic gold at the London Games.

Professor Jennifer Etnier is a former athlete, a sports psychologist and a former coach whose research focuses on the cognitive benefits of physical activity.
She is a Fellow of the American College of Sports Medicine and the National Academy of Kinesiology and has received the School of Health and Human Sciences Senior Research Excellence Award and Health and Human Performance Teaching Award amongst others.
She was formerly the President of the North American Society for the Psychology of Sport and Physical Activity and Editor of the Journal of Aging and Physical Activity.
She is also the author of Bring Your A game, a book that teaches mental skills to athletes who want to develop their mental toughness. Her new book Coaching For The Love Of The Game explores how to be the best coach you can be with countless mindset tools and technique.

Fergus is a Hybrid Athlete who recently completed the 1200TWELVE which consisted of a 1200lb powerlifting total and sub 12 hour Ironman distance triathlon in the same day!
Having competed in a variety of sports from a young age, Fergus has spent his life in pursuit of athletic performance.
He shared his experience with mental health, and a suicide attempt, publicly in 2018, and has since used his athletic pursuits as a channel to raise funds and awareness for this cause, and has raised almost £100,000 for Movember through a variety of strength and endurance challenges.
Notes for the 1200TWELVE for anyone unfamiliar with powerlifting or iron distance triathlon:
Powerlifting lifts: squat, deadlift and bench
2.4 mile swim (3.9K), 112 mile bike (180.2K), and 26.2 mile run (42.2K).
